Child star Ben 10 celebrates his birthday at award winning restaurant The Dilshad

Pictured: Ben with his father Nigel Wilby, mother Jill Wilby, grandmother Maureen Smith and Tony Uddin, owner of The Dilshad

An award winning Staffordshire Indian restaurant dished up a treat for a child movie star from Cannock to celebrate his 10th birthday.

Ben Wilby and his family enjoyed a meal at The Dilshad Restaurant in Chadsmoor, near Cannock, to mark the star's special milestone.

Ben, from Bishops Close, tied his birthday celebrations in with finishing filming for his latest movie Nativity 2: The Second Coming where he is starring alongside Former Doctor Who star David Tennant.

Ben was 10 last Sunday (Jan 29) and on his birthday competed in the Wrekin Dance Festival where he came first in his tap dancing category. He also came third in a classical ballet duet with partner Sophie Moseley.

Tony Uddin, owner of The Dilshad, displayed birthday banners in the restaurant and after Ben and his family enjoyed their meal staff brought in a special birthday cake.

Ben enjoyed his special night with mom Jill, father Nigel and grandparents Mick and Maureen Smith.

Ben won the hearts of the nation when he played the part of Bob in the hit 2009 film The Nativity, co- starring Martin Freeman and Alan Carr and plays the role once again in the sequel set to be released in November.

Tony said: "Ben is a real star and it was a pleasure to welcome him and his family to The Dilshad to enjoy a meal. He is a lovely lad who is so charismatic and you can see why he is such a star. I will be looking forward to seeing Nativity 2 later in the year."

His mother Jill added: "Ben had an absolutely lovely time and it was really nice of Tony and the rest of the staff  to make him feel so special. The Dilshad is a wonderful venue and the food is just fantastic. Ben will remember his birthday at The Dilshad for many years to come. It was also great that he celebrated his birthday during the day by winning his tap class category at the Wrekin Dance Festival and finishing third with Sophie Moseley in the classical ballet section. All round it was a fantastic birthday for Ben."

Ben received a lifesaving nine hour operation at Birmingham Children's Hospital to relieve pressure on his brain when he was just two after being treated for cranial synostosis.

Doctors told his parents he might never talk or even walk.

A physiotherapist urged his mom to take him to dance lessons when he was four to strengthen his legs.

Within two months he had finished second in his first dance competition and since then he has won a string of competitions including European Freestyle Champion.

He has also starred in countless adverts and is a regular on ITV's This Morning.

The Dilshad is the most established Indian restaurant in the Cannock area having been open for more than 30 years.

Since its opening in 1979 the Dilshad has won a clutch of trophies for its excellent food and service.

This includes winning the Midlands Curry Cup back in 2008 after the restaurant impressed the Midlands Balti Association with its choice of spices and presentation methods.

And in 2010 Dilshad chef Babul Miah was named Chef Of The Year in the Midlands Curry Awards beating chefs from over 50 restaurants in Staffordshire, Nottinghamshire, Derbyshire and Leicestershire.

It is also home to the UK's hottest curry - The Dilshad Inferno.
